in Petrochemical Plants CompassCDS, a recently launched data system from Bruker, is used to network Gas Chromatography (GC) Instruments in industrial and applied environments. Based on a rugged, industry proven software platform, this scalable solution is designed for 24/7 operation and optimized for virtual and metaframe networks. Secure, centralized system, user and data management minimizes network administrators workload. Operator friendly, all raw data, results, previous versions of results, methods and custom variables are stored together in a single encrypted data file for easy archiving and retrieval.

Using a fully automated multidimensional gas chromatography approach to analyze individual hydrocarbon groups per carbon number, the PIONA+ Analyzer is especially designed and configured to be fully compliant with any of the following established methods including ASTM D6839, EN-ISO-22854, ASTM D5443, ASTM D1319, IP-526, EN 14157, UOP 870 and DIN-51448.

Making Total Olefin Content Analysis
Practical The PIONA+ Analyzer provides a powerful pathway for a notoriously difficult operation – that of olefin analysis. The stability, sample loading capacity, and lifetime of the PIONA+ Analyzer have all been dramatically enhanced to meet the needs of olefin analysis.
Particularly important is the increased capacity of the “olefin trap” of the PIONA+ Analyzer. With this enhanced capability, it’s possible to analyze streams with olefin content as high as 35-40% or more.
